I have been using my Daicamping DL30 for since it has been released, and it's holding up extremely well, I used to for basically everything around the house since I have moved. By default it comes with a PH1 + PH2 double sided screwdriver, which fits even most smaller electrical screws. It also comes with various flatheads, not to mention that you don't have to baby your file, since it uses t-shank adapters. It comes with wireframe design, so the tool is suprisingly light for their size! The operation is silky smooth even after 6 month of no-oiling. It' such an amazing tool for 32 USD....... Probably the best price/value item that any handyman can buy, by far...

The swisstool X is still my favorite, had a 98`version of it for a long time and bought a black one (that victorinox modded and put scissors in it) and a modern silver one. The action is superb and every tool well thought out. If something should break there is the life time warranty and these things go for 70-90 euros slightly used where i live. The cutters from it blow modern replacable ones out of the water, they can cut nails no problem. (i had a Surge, that didnt cut nearly as good, tried a small steel chain, swisstool was like butter, small knipex struggled a bit and the surge just didnt cut it right)

​@@hvacbudget8600oh so that is the trick. Its a no brand tool distributed by diferent labels. So how bad is the steel vs the latherman?
@hvacbudget8600
@hvacbudget8600 2 ай бұрын
@@trowawayacc That is a tricky question. So relying on some online knife charts these budget blades are 7cr13mov which gets 19 points vs Leatherman's 420 HC which gets 26 points. On things like toughness etc, it's like 3 points for 7cr13mov to 5 points per category for 420hc, easily the winner. In real world practice one needs to heavily use "abuse" their tool to notice a huge difference.
